excel学习库

excel表格_excel函数公式大全_execl从入门到精通

excel怎么限制输入的内容,怎么添加限制条件内容

如何在Excel中限制单元格的输入内容和添加限制条件?以下是几种方法:

使用数据验证:

数据验证是一种简单方便的方法,可以设置输入数据的类型、范围、长度、序列等条件,如果输入的数据不符合条件则不允许录入或弹出警告。 使用数据验证的步骤: 选择您想要限制输入内容的单元格或区域。 在数据标签的数据工具组中选择数据验证下拉菜单,然后选择数据验证选项。 在数据验证对话框中,选择“设置”选项卡。 在“允许”下拉菜单中,选择您想要设置的输入数据的类型,例如“整数”、“小数”、“列表”、“日期”、“文本长度”等。 在“数据”下拉菜单中,选择您想要设置的输入数据的范围,例如“介于”、“小于”、“大于”、“等于”等。 在“最小值”和“最大值”文本框中,输入您想要设置的输入数据的最小值和最大值,或者在“源”文本框中,输入您想要设置的输入数据的序列,用逗号分隔。 点击“确定”按钮,完成操作。

使用自定义函数:

自定义函数是一种灵活的方法,可以利用一些专业的函数来直接获取和设置单元格的输入内容。例如,使用IF函数、AND函数、OR函数等来判断输入内容是否满足条件,如果不满足则返回错误信息或清空单元格。 使用自定义函数的步骤: 在一个空白的单元格中,输入一个判断输入内容是否满足条件的公式,例如=IF(AND(A1>=0,A1<=100),A1,“错误”),表示如果A1单元格的值在0到100之间,则返回A1单元格的值,否则返回“错误”。 按回车键,得到结果。 如果您想要批量限制输入内容,可以将公式拖动到其他单元格中,或者使用填充功能。

使用宏:

宏是一种高效的方法,可以利用Visual Basic编程语言来控制单元格的输入内容。例如,使用Worksheet_Change事件来监测单元格的变化,如果输入内容不符合条件则撤销输入或弹出提示框。 按Alt+F11键,打开Visual Basic编辑器。 在项目资源管理器中,双击您想要限制输入内容的工作表的名称,打开代码窗口。 在代码窗口中,输入以下代码,用于监测单元格的变化,如果输入内容不符合条件则撤销输入或弹出提示框: Private Sub Worksheet_Change(ByVal Target As Range) If Target.Address = "$A$1" Then '指定要限制输入内容的单元格的位置 If Target.Value < 0 Or Target.Value > 100 Then '指定要限制输入内容的条件 Application.EnableEvents = False '禁用事件 Application.Undo '撤销输入 Application.EnableEvents = True '启用事件 MsgBox "请输入0到100之间的数字" '弹出提示框 End If End If End Sub 按Ctrl+S键,保存代码。关闭Visual Basic编辑器,回到Excel工作表。在您想要限制输入内容的单元格中,输入一个数字,如果不符合条件则会自动撤销或弹出提示框。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2024年12月    »
1
2345678
9101112131415
16171819202122
23242526272829
3031
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
      友情链接